Understanding the Crucial Role of Modern Relocation Infrastructure in Minimizing Business Downtime

When a corporate entity decides to shift its main office or warehouse facility, the ultimate goal is always to achieve a transition that does not interrupt daily revenue generation. Every hour that a company spends offline during a physical move represents a direct loss in productivity, client trust, and potential revenue. To counteract this vulnerability, corporate relocation planning must begin months in advance and incorporate detailed architectural blueprints of both the old and new premises. By establishing a clear timeline and assigning specific responsibilities to professional coordinators, an enterprise can continue serving its clients while the physical infrastructure shifts behind the scenes.

Advanced logistics providers utilize detailed staging strategies where operations are moved in phases rather than all at once. For example, non essential departments are typically packed and transported first, allowing the core operational teams to remain active until the final moments of the transition. This staggered methodology prevents the complete paralysis of communication networks and data management systems. Furthermore, modern relocation professionals work during weekends or overnight hours to ensure that the physical movement of office desks, server racks, and heavy machinery takes place when standard business operations are already closed for the day.

Another major component of reducing business interruption is the early deployment of technology infrastructure at the new corporate location. This involves setting up data networks, telecommunication lines, and secure server rooms before the primary office equipment even arrives on site. When the moving team unloads the hardware, IT professionals can immediately connect the machines to a live network, thereby eliminating days of waiting for system configurations. By combining detailed phasing, off hours execution, and proactive infrastructure setup, businesses can achieve a flawless move that protects their bottom line and satisfies their customer base.

The Comprehensive Guide to Selecting Efficient Moving and Transport Systems for Large Scale Facilities

Relocating large industrial warehouses or massive manufacturing facilities presents a unique set of challenges that cannot be resolved with standard moving trucks. These operations require specialized heavy duty vehicles, flatbed trailers, and crane services capable of lifting complex industrial machinery. The selection of the proper transport system depends entirely on the weight, dimensions, and sensitivity of the cargo being moved. Failure to match the appropriate vehicular transport with the specific physical load can result in catastrophic structural damage or severe regulatory violations on public highways.

Before any vehicle is loaded, logistics planners must perform a comprehensive route assessment to identify potential obstacles such as low clearance bridges, weight restricted roads, and narrow urban turns. This preparatory step ensures that oversized cargo can travel smoothly without causing traffic congestion or facing legal complications from local transportation authorities. Additionally, fleet dispatchers use advanced telematics systems to monitor vehicle speed, fuel consumption, and environmental conditions inside the cargo holds, providing a layer of transparency that keeps clients updated in real time.

For businesses that require international transit, the integration of multi modal transport systems becomes essential. This involves combining road transport with rail freight or ocean cargo to optimize financial budgets and speed up delivery times across borders. Experienced logistics managers understand how to navigate customs documentation, port handling fees, and international shipping regulations to ensure that goods move fluidly through global distribution channels. By utilizing an appropriate mix of specialized vehicles and strategic route planning, facility managers can confidently execute large scale industrial relocations.

Comprehensive Asset Protection through Advanced Strategic Packing and Heavy Duty Encapsulation Methods

The physical safety of goods during transit is heavily dependent on the quality of the packing materials and the techniques used to secure those goods within the transport vehicles. Simple cardboard boxes and basic packing tape are rarely sufficient for safeguarding valuable assets over long distances. High tier relocation operations utilize heavy duty corrugated boxes, custom wooden crates, and specialized anti static wrapping materials designed specifically for sensitive electronic hardware. Each category of item demands a distinct preservation strategy to counteract the vibrations and sudden movements that occur on open roads.

For delicate glassware, fine art pieces, and sophisticated medical equipment, custom crating offers the highest level of structural protection. These wooden enclosures are built to match the exact dimensions of the object, preventing internal shifting during acceleration or braking. Furthermore, professional packing teams apply dense foam inserts, shock absorbing bubble wrap, and moisture resistant barriers to shield the contents from environmental fluctuations. This careful layering technique guarantees that temperature changes and atmospheric humidity do not compromise the integrity of delicate materials.

Inside the moving vehicles, secure cargo containment systems are utilized to hold everything firmly in place. Load bars, tie down straps, and heavy duty vertical netting prevent items from tipping over or sliding into one another during transit. Strategic loading principles dictate that the heaviest items are placed at the bottom of the truck to create a low center of gravity, while lighter, more fragile boxes are secured on top. By strictly adhering to these advanced packing and loading principles, relocation specialists minimize the risk of accidental damage and give clients complete peace of mind.

Key Considerations for Managing Domestic Storage Options and Strategic Warehouse Facility Selection

There are many instances during a residential move or a corporate restructuring where immediate delivery to the final destination is not possible. In these scenarios, secure short term or long term storage facilities become an indispensable asset. Choosing the right warehouse or storage unit requires looking far beyond the simple monthly rental price. It demands a careful evaluation of the facility structural security, environmental control systems, and accessibility parameters.

Climate controlled storage units are absolutely vital for preserving items that are susceptible to damage from extreme heat, freezing temperatures, or high moisture levels. This includes wooden furniture, historical documents, fine leather goods, delicate fabrics, and corporate electronics. A well managed storage facility maintains a consistent temperature and humidity level throughout the year, preventing the growth of destructive mold or the warping of delicate structural frames. Without these environmental protections, stored items can degrade rapidly over a short period of time.

Physical security is another non negotiable factor when evaluating a storage location. Premium facilities are equipped with continuous digital video surveillance, secure perimeter fencing, automated access gates, and on site security personnel. Additionally, individual units should feature advanced locking mechanisms and fire suppression systems to protect against unpredictable disasters. By selecting a warehouse facility that combines robust physical security with climate regulation, individuals and businesses can rest assured that their valuable assets will remain in pristine condition until they are ready to be moved to their permanent locations.

Implementing Strategic Asset Labeling and Advanced Digital Inventory Tracking

The success of a large scale relocation depends heavily on the organization of assets before they ever enter a transport vehicle. Traditional methods of marking boxes with marker pens frequently lead to confusion, misplaced items, and extended unpacking timelines at the destination. Modern logistics frameworks replace these outdated habits with systematic, digital asset tagging. By utilizing barcodes or Radio Frequency Identification (RFID) chips, every single item — from an executive office chair to a critical data server — is logged into a centralized database before the physical handling begins.

This digital cataloging process allows project managers to track the exact lifecycle of an item during the transition. When a box is packed, scanned, loaded, and unloaded, its status updates in real time, providing total visibility to stakeholders. Furthermore, digital inventory tracking enables precise placement at the new facility. Instead of sorting through hundreds of identical containers, unpacking teams can simply scan a label to determine exactly which room, desk, or department the asset belongs to, drastically speeding up the unpacking phase.

Evaluating the Financial Framework: Cost Mitigation Strategies for Complex Relocations

A comprehensive move requires a clear understanding of all associated operational costs to prevent budget overruns. Financial planning for corporate or large-scale residential transitions involves analyzing variables beyond basic vehicle rentals and labor charges. True cost mitigation requires accounting for specialized packing materials, structural insurance coverage, fuel surcharges, and potential downtime variables. A transparent financial blueprint allows managers to allocate funds efficiently without compromising the safety of the cargo.

To optimize expenditure, organizations should seek comprehensive binding estimates that guarantee fixed pricing for specific operational scopes. This protects the project from unexpected fees on moving day. Additionally, decluttering and consolidating assets prior to the move directly reduces the total weight and volume of the shipment, which are primary factors in determining transport costs. By liquidating obsolete office furniture or recycling outdated documentation before transit, an enterprise can significantly lower its logistical footprint and overall spend.

The Critical Importance of Workplace Health and Safety Standards During Physical Transitions

The physical movement of heavy furniture, industrial machinery, and massive volumes of boxed inventory presents inherent safety risks to personnel. Prioritizing occupational health and safety standards is paramount to preventing workplace injuries and protecting property from structural damage. Professional relocation operations are strictly governed by protocols that mandate the use of personal protective equipment (PPE) such as steel-toed boots, high-visibility vests, and heavy-duty industrial gloves.

Beyond personal gear, the deployment of proper mechanical lifting equipment is essential for maintaining a safe environment. Utilizing specialized dollies, stair-climbing hand trucks, and hydraulic lift gates ensures that team members do not experience physical strain. Furthermore, professional transport teams undergo rigorous training in proper lifting mechanics and spatial awareness. This specialized training prevents accidental collisions with walls, doorframes, and elevator enclosures, preserving both the structural integrity of the real estate and the safety of the moving crew.

Frequently Asked Questions

How far in advance should a corporate entity begin planning a major office relocation?

For a standard office transition, planning should ideally begin at least three to six months prior to the scheduled moving date. For large corporations, industrial facilities, or operations that involve heavy machinery and massive server networks, the planning process should commence six to twelve months in advance to ensure proper coordination, utility setup, and regulatory compliance.

What exactly is climate controlled storage and why is it necessary for household goods?

Climate controlled storage is a specialized environment where indoor temperatures and humidity levels are continuously regulated within a specific range. This system is essential for protecting delicate household items such as wooden furniture, artwork, musical instruments, and electronic devices from the structural warping, cracking, and mold growth caused by extreme weather shifts.

How do professional movers protect large electronic equipment and servers during transit?

Relocation specialists protect sensitive electronic infrastructure by utilizing specialized anti static wrapping materials, custom sized padding, and heavy duty shock absorbing crates. During transportation, these components are secured in specialized vehicles equipped with air ride suspension systems that significantly minimize road vibrations and sudden physical impacts.

What steps can a business take to minimize operational downtime during a physical move?

An enterprise can minimize downtime by orchestrating a phased relocation schedule, executing the move during weekends or overnight hours, and establishing the entire IT and telecommunication network at the new site before moving the physical office assets. This ensures that employees can resume work immediately upon arrival.

Are there any specific items that professional transport companies are restricted from moving?

Yes, professional transportation and relocation providers are legally prohibited from moving hazardous materials, flammable liquids, explosives, pressurized gas canisters, toxic chemicals, and perishable food items. Clients are advised to dispose of or personally transport these restricted items in accordance with local environmental regulations.
